Re: Parts No Longer Available

Posted: Sun Feb 05, 2017 5:13 pm
by g8dhe
Right well after chatting with TE Connectivity aka Tyco about availability of the original plastic housing (Black type below) it appears that is the cause of the demise of the component availability, they no longer have any stock - they would be willing however to re-tool etc. at a cost ...... no I didn't even ask what the MOQ was!
So we have come up with a suitable solution in red below i.e.;
Image

A quick test of the actual fusible wire link inside the extra insulation is shown below - not the final version, no support for the glass fibre insulation,
but a little more testing is needed before I start production, mainly to check the actual safe current handling to make sure it doesn't fail while handling the expected currents ;-)

Image
